ACE Unlimited - Bedford and District Cerebral Palsy Society (BDCPS)

ACE Unlimited is for over 18's who want to spend time with friends and meet others. Activities include going out for dinner, open mic nights, theatre, gigs and music festivals. Supported by BDCPS staff, evenings are usually once a month with dates and times depending on the event.

Bedford and District Cerebral Palsy Society (BDCPS) provides playschemes and youth clubs for children and young people with complex disabilities. In addition BDCPS also provide critical support and activities to families, which includes parent carers and siblings.
